The Greater Bay Area Art Center near the Bai'etan (White Goose Pool), integrating the Guangdong Museum of Art, Guangdong Intangible Cultural Heritage Exhibition Center, and Guangdong Literature Museum, will open to the public for free starting May 1st. To mark the opening, the Guangdong Museum of Art has planned a series of large-scale exhibitions, bringing together nearly a thousand masterpieces from home and abroad, making it the largest art exhibition in Guangdong's history.

As a significant part of the art center, the completion and opening of the Guangdong Museum of Art's Bai'etan Venue represent a milestone in the development of Guangdong's art. It will provide a better platform and broader space for high-quality art development in the region.

In a recent interview with the Yangcheng Evening News, Wang Shaoqiang, Vice Chairman of the Guangdong Artists Association and Director of the Guangdong Museum of Art, stated that since its establishment in 1997, the Guangdong Museum of Art has continuously enriched its collection, conducted historical research on Lingnan and national modern and contemporary art development, actively participated in the construction and development of Chinese contemporary art with an open attitude and a high level of academic expertise. It has also built influential contemporary art presentation and exchange platforms on an international scale.

Wang Shaoqiang believes that the opening of the Bai'etan Greater Bay Area Art Center will bring new development space and opportunities for the Guangdong Museum of Art.

In terms of its overall layout, the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area boasts unique Lingnan cultural heritages, unparalleled geographical advantages, robust economic strength, and industrial foundations. Leveraging these advantages, the Bai'etan Greater Bay Area Art Center will integrate the three major venues into the urban cultural context, coexist harmoniously with the surrounding environment, and jointly create an "urban cultural and artistic salon." As one of them, the Guangdong Museum of Art is the largest diversified art center in the Greater Bay Area. Consequently, the Guangdong Museum of Art will undergo new upgrades in exhibition quality, public service concepts, and facilities to provide higher-quality services for citizens and visitors.

In terms of scale, the new venue's public service space has doubled compared to before, reaching nearly 150,000 square meters. The venue will provide a more comfortable exhibition environment for audiences. It is believed that this will better meet the growing cultural and artistic demands and the public's expectations for high-quality art exhibitions. With the expanded building area, the new venue not only gains more exhibition space but also adds more public education spaces, research spaces, and supporting facilities, making the museum's functions more comprehensive. In this way, the museum can better serve the general public and art enthusiasts.

In terms of academic positioning, today's contemporary art development presents characteristics of diversification, cross-media, digitization, and socialization. The Guangdong Museum of Art, located in the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area, will broaden its academic perspective, connect with the world, and accelerate the process of synchronizing with the international community.

集廣東美術館、廣東省非物質文化遺産館、廣東文學館于一體的白鵝潭大灣區藝術中心,将于5月1日起免費向公衆開放。新館開放之際,廣東美術館策劃推出系列大展,彙聚海内外近千名家名作,堪稱廣東曆史上最大規模的美術展覽。

作為藝術中心的重要組成部分,廣東美術館白鵝潭館區的建成開館,是廣東美術發展史上具有裡程碑意義的一件大事,将為廣東美術事業高品質發展提供更好的平台和更廣闊的空間。

近日,羊城晚報記者專訪了廣東省美協副主席、廣東美術館館長王紹強。他表示,廣東美術館自1997年開館以來一路前行,不斷豐富館藏作品資源,以專業的史學研究态度梳理嶺南乃至全國近現代美術發展脈絡,以開放多元的學術态度積極參與中國當代藝術的建構和發展,打造品牌展覽項目,在國際視野下建構起具有影響力的當代藝術呈現與交流平台。

王紹強認為,本次白鵝潭大灣區藝術中心的落成開館,為廣東美術館帶來新的發展空間和機遇。

在格局上,粵港澳大灣區擁有獨特的嶺南文化底蘊、得天獨厚的地理優勢、雄厚的經濟實力和産業基礎。在這種區位優勢之下,白鵝潭大灣區藝術中心将三大場館融入城市文化脈絡,與周邊環境和諧共生,共同打造“城市文化藝術會客廳”。作為其中之一的廣東美術館,共同構成粵港澳大灣區體量最大的多元化藝術中心。為此廣東美術館将在展覽品質、公共服務理念和設施方面進行全新的提升,為市民和遊客提供更加高品質的服務。

在體量上,新館在公共服務空間面積上比以前增加一倍,達到近15萬平方米,為觀衆提供更加舒适的觀展環境,我相信這将更好地滿足日益增長的文化藝術需求和公衆對高品質藝術展覽的期待。通過擴大建築面積,新館不僅擁有了更多的展覽空間,還增設了更多的公共教育空間、研究空間以及配套設施,使得美術館的功能更加完善,能夠更好地服務于廣大市民和藝術愛好者。

在學術定位上,當今當代藝術發展新格局呈現出多元化、跨媒介、數字化和社交化的特點。廣東美術館立足于粵港澳大灣區,将學術定位從原有基礎上進一步擴寬視野,面向海外全球,連結世界,加速與國際同步接軌的程序。
